Can't adjust Apple display brightness connected to 2020 M1 Mac Mini
I recently migrated from a 2018 Mac Mini to a 2020 M1 Mac Mini, both running Ventura 13.7.8. With each I was using the same 27" Apple Cinema display and the same wired Apple keyboard. With the 2018 Mac Mini I was able to change the display brightness either via the keyboard or via the Displays System Settings. However, with the 2020 Mac Mini, there is no response to the keyboard brightness buttons, nor is there any brightness adjustment available in the Displays System Settings. The 2020 M1 Mac Mini recognizes that it is connected to the Cinema Display, and both the display's DisplayPort and USB cables are connected to the system, and yes I have tried restarting my Mac with no change.
Is there a hidden setting that I need to enable, or is the display brightness feature not compatible with the newer Apple Silicon Macs when used with older Apple displays? Thanks.
